Her academic background includes a BA in Political Science from Columbia University; a Master’s degree in Public Policy from Harvard University, bolstered by over five years – after immigrating to Israel in 1991 – as an officer in the Israel Defense Forces, including a stint as Coordinator of Negotiations with the PLO; as well as a position as Assistant Foreign Policy Advisor to Prime Minister Binyamin Netanyahu (1997-1998).  

During Operation Iraqi Freedom in 2003, she was an embedded journalist with the US Army’s 3rd Infantry Division, reporting for The Jerusalem Post, the Chicago Sun Times and Maariv, as well as Israel TV’s Channel 2. She was the first Israeli journalist to report from liberated Baghdad.

So, she has accumulated an enormous amount of relevant knowledge and experience in her young life. Her articles have appeared in many of the foremost media sources around the world. She is also a senior fellow for Middle Eastern Affairs at the Center for Security Policy in Washington, DC, frequently briefing senior administration officials and members of Congress on issues of joint Israeli-American concern. In addition to all this she is the author of Shackled Warrior: Israel and the Global Jihad, published by Gefen Publishers.

Israel’s social protests reflect two great failures for modern Zionism – and one extraordinary success. The success was demonstrated Sunday night when Professor Manuel Trajtenberg of Tel Aviv University (heading a government-appointed committee to find solutions to the current demands of the demonstrators) visited a Tel Aviv tent city. As a regular reader of the western media, I know what should have happened. Reading how the New York Times columnists Thomas Friedman and Roger Cohen, among others, eagerly linked the “Israeli summer” with “the Arab Spring” and the European riots, I expected the belligerent Israelis to pummel the professor, mobbing him, maybe robbing him too, British style, if they did not kill him.

Instead, the professor and the protesters exchanged views peacefully. “I can only help you do it,” Trajentberg said, acknowledging the protesters’ power.
The journalistic rush to globalize all these protests overlooked the Israeli exception. Israeli crowds, while passionate, have been peaceful. This civility is a Zionist achievement.

Israel’s Zionist founders were utopian; they dreamed of social perfection. Nevertheless, Israel’s creation resulted from pragmatism balancing out utopianism.

The bad news for modern Zionism is that these protests took place at all. The Zionist founders, be they capitalists like Theodor Herzl and Ze’ev Jabotinsky, or socialists like A.D. Gordon and Ber Borochov, shared a commitment to the dignity of all individuals. Today’s widening gap between rich and poor would have dismayed them. Today’s social pathologies would have shocked them. And today’s political paralysis, material excess and cultural passivity would have appalled them.

The early Zionists were can-do idealists, committed to building a better world, not just retreating into consumption cocoons or wallowing in self-pity.

This, therefore, is the devastating news for Zionism – that so few of the social protesters or media commentators see either the Zionist movement or Zionist ideology as helpful in achieving the social change the protesters demand. Just as Diaspora Zionists must learn that Zionism is about more than defending Israel when it’s attacked, Israeli Zionists must learn that Zionism is about perfecting the state, not just establishing it. Alas now, Zionism risks irrelevance in Israel, its great achievement.

Of course, in many ways this is a 21st century socio-economic conundrum, far beyond 19th century Zionist theorizing. All western democracies struggle with what Americans call the work force’s Walmartization.

Since the 1830s, the American democratic miracle, which culminated in the post-World War II creation of the first mass middle-class civilization, relied on thriving factories and corporations paying respectable wages. This social pyramid brought cultural and political stability too. Modern hi-tech economies use part-time workers and cheap labor, resulting in economic and political instability. At the same time, consumerism and libertine selfishness have undermined cultural values and collective commitment.

In the 20th century, socialism and communism failed even more spectacularly than did untrammeled capitalism, usually yielding flaccid economies and burdensome bureaucracies. Sometimes, totalitarian dictatorships resulted.

In Judaism, the end of the world is alluded to in a number of biblical and talmudical texts, wherein tumultuous events will lead to a new order in which God is universally recognized as the ruler over everyone and everything. According to Jewish tradition, the end of the world will come with the great battle involving Gog and Magog, who will attack Israel. This is the terrible battle referred to as Armageddon, in which God, according to the Bible, will totally prevail and bring about the end of all evil.
The word Armageddon is derived from the Hebrew place name, Har Meggido (Mount Megiddo), which is located 40 kilometers south-west of the Sea of Galilee. It was the location of a number of decisive battles in ancient times, and is the site predicted in the Bible of a future, epic battle between the forces of good and evil. In modern usage the term has become synonymous with any cataclysmic event. Hence the eponymous title of this book.

As a result of the Arab-Israel War of 1947-9, Jews living throughout the Arab world were attacked by angry mobs and threatened by many of the governments. From Morocco on the Atlantic Ocean, to Iraq and the Arabian Peninsula in the east, Jews needed either to lay low or to flee for their lives. A particularly spectacular rescue mission took place following the war, when almost 50,000 Jews from Yemen, Aden, Djibouti and Eritrea were secretly flown in 380 flights from Aden to Israel. What made it even more dramatic was the fact that very few of these Jews, living in countries where camel and donkey still provided the main forms of transport, had never seen an airplane in their lives. Devout folks all, it was natural for them to see the strange flying objects descending from the sky as huge, metallic eagles that had arrived to return them to safety in the Land of Israel, as Isaiah had prophesied 2,500 years earlier.
